Reaction of the church.
The pope was angry and wrote Martin an angry letter.
Martin burned the letter and continued criticising the church.
Martin became a
heretic,
and was no longer welcome in the church.
But his life was in danger too. Killing a
heretic
was not a crime but a great deed.

Reformation
Many people agreed with Luther.
They split from the catholic church and were called Lutherans.
This is how the
reformation
started.
It also marked the beginning of violence against the catholics.
Luther himself wanted to change peacefully.

Consequences
The reformation also had consequences of government.
The German states did not listen to their emperor Charles V.
Charles V wanted a catholic state. The German leaders wanted to choose for themselfs.
He even wanted to fight over it, but his army was too weak.
Charles V was forced to sign the
Treaty of Ausburg.

Consequences for the Low Countries.
What we now call the Netherlands and Belgium were called the Low Countries.
Our King was the King of Spain Charles V.
In 1555 he was succeded by his son Philip II.

Centralisation
The Low Countries were 17 provinces, they were called
gewesten
.
They worked together in the
States General.
The king wanted to have more power.
Slide 12 - Slide
Centralisation
King Philip II decided that the power of the States General should be smaller.
He appointed a
governor
who ruled in his name.
The
govenor
was his niece the Duchess of Parma.
